I've been there a few times. It's pretty nice, but I thought Germain (Polaris) Ampitheater in Columbus was a lot nicer. It's not really a field at all. Just a regular Ampitheater. The sound under the pavilion is awesome, thats where I will be.

Riverbend is awesome, but I thoroughly enjoyed Blossom better, because it is more wide open because it's in a National Park, and Riverbend is a little cramped because it's right on the river. But the atmosphere for Blossom is better, so I prefer Blossom to Riverbend. But they are 2 great places to see concerts.
